Output d270894d6420a1ebfe8e02f15ecfe4edaa6d2d44ea3cc4e137c0d7fc1fbdcae8:1

value
43051300
script pubkey
OP_0 OP_PUSHBYTES_20 0c76f11d91e260639acaa9f484d5a50c5001c74d
address
bc1qp3m0z8v3ufsx8xk2486gf4d9p3gqr36drqwyze
transaction
d270894d6420a1ebfe8e02f15ecfe4edaa6d2d44ea3cc4e137c0d7fc1fbdcae8
confirmations
80595
spent
true